Notes relating to above sponsorships ; Abbreviations and Further Information
(CAF) Charities Aid Foundation
Sponsorship includes funding from the Charities Aid Foundation. The Charities Aid Foundation is a registered charity that works to create greater value for charities and social enterprise by transforming the way donations are made and the way charitable funds are managed. http://www.cafonline.org
(MF) Matched Funding
Sponsorship includes Matched Funding. Many institutions offer to match the sponsorship raised by one of their employees if the sponsorship is to fund a charity recognised by, and approved by the institution.
(AF) Assisted Funding
Many institutions offer to provide assisted sponsorship up to a fixed sum if the sponsorship is to fund a charity recognised by, and approved by the institution
(MSD) Money Sent Direct
Money sent direct to sponsored charity. Due to their own ‘matched funding’ regulations, many institutions forward the funds direct to the respective approved charity
(RWO) Registered Walker Only
Walker has paid entry fee and is thereby officially registered as a walker, but did not provide sponsorship. We offer this option for persons wishing to join us on the walk, but have no means to raise sponsorship.
(DNS) Did Not Submit
Did not submit any funds. A Sponsor Sheet was registered to the walker. No returns were received.
